我们将在ASP.net中开发内容管理系统。请告诉我们,为了获得良好的设计,我们需要遵循什么样的优秀设计模式。
答案 0 :(得分:1)
您在寻找什么设计?
用户界面?即使这个问题也取决于您的用户受众是谁。您为精通技术的用户设计的系统与设计的系统不同,以便“奶奶”可以使用它。
Business Objects?
数据库表和存储过程设计?
编码标准?
对于可能有任何实际帮助的答案来说,这太模糊了。
答案 1 :(得分:0)
我认为首先寻找有用的模式不是正确的开始。 看看Graig Larmans Applying UML and Patterns: An Introduction to Object-Oriented Analysis and Design and Iterative Development
一切都与设计有关。首先写下要求。你想要发展什么?这些功能应该是什么。应用UML书非常明确。我无法用几句话解释它。